duplicate table shows no data in data view

Hi,

 

I have created a few duplicate tables to avoid circular references. Everything appears to work in the Query Editor (data is visible), but when I Close & Apply and navigate to the data tab/view, the original tables have data whereas the duplicate tables are empty. Has anyone had this issue? 

1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ION
v-ljerr-msft
Microsoft Employee
Microsoft Employee

Hi @faerewatson,

 

After you Close & Apply and navigate to the data tab/view, you need to click "Refresh" button to present data within these duplicate tables which are new created in Query Editor. Smiley Happy
